#dcebac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cebac is composed of 86.3% red, 92.2%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 74.3 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 79.8%. #dcebac color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9d759.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#dcebac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dcebac has RGB values of R:220, G:235,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0, Y:0.27,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 14478252.

Shades and Tints of #dcebac

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0c03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.
